How Can You Ensure Garden Worms Are Free of Pesticides and Contaminants?

To ensure garden worms are free of pesticides and contaminants, you can adopt organic gardening practices, create a controlled environment for worm cultivation, and regularly test soil for chemicals.

Organic gardening practices: By using organic methods, such as natural fertilizers and pest control, you minimize chemical exposure. For instance, organic compost is a safe alternative to synthetic fertilizers. A study by the Rodale Institute (2014) found that organic farming can reduce contaminant levels in the soil, promoting healthier worms.

Controlled environment: Cultivating worms in a controlled environment, such as a worm bin, helps to manage their exposure to harmful substances. This setup allows you to monitor the type of bedding and food provided, reducing the risk of chemical contamination from external sources.

Regular soil testing: Regularly testing the soil can reveal pesticide residues and heavy metals that may harm worms. Various services provide soil testing kits for home gardeners. For example, the University of Massachusetts Amherst recommends soil testing every 3 to 5 years for optimal health. This testing ensures that any contaminants can be detected and managed timely.

By adhering to these practices, you can create a safe habitat for garden worms that is free of harmful pesticides and contaminants.

How Should You Prepare Garden Worms for Feeding Tropical Fish?

To prepare garden worms for feeding tropical fish, first ensure the worms are clean and free of debris. Generally, it is advisable to use composting worms such as red wigglers or European nightcrawlers. These worms are rich in protein, containing about 15-20% protein by weight, making them suitable for tropical fish diets.

Begin by rinsing the worms in clean water to remove soil and any potential contaminants. Avoid using soap or chemical cleaners, as these can be harmful. After rinsing, place the worms in a container with moistened paper towels to keep them hydrated. This method helps maintain their freshness before feeding.

For a diet balance, consider that tropical fish thrive on high-quality protein sources. Worms can be fed to fish in moderation, comprising about 10-15% of their total diet. Overfeeding may lead to waste accumulation in the aquarium, which can affect water quality.

How Often Can You Feed Garden Worms to Tropical Fish Safely?

You can safely feed garden worms to tropical fish once or twice a week. Garden worms provide high-quality protein and nutrients. However, avoid overfeeding. Too many worms can disrupt the fish’s diet and water quality. Monitor the fish’s health and adjust the frequency as needed. Always ensure the worms are clean and free of chemicals before feeding. This practice promotes a balanced diet for your fish.
